The triangle law of vector addition states that , if two vectors ā and ē are represented by the two sides of a triangle taken in same order ,then, the resultant r will be the third side of that triangle taken on opposite order.

Triangle law of vector addition states that when two vectors are represented by two sides of a triangle in magnitude and direction taken in same order then third side of that triangle represents in magnitude and direction the resultant of the vectors.
